Why Lowering Your A1C Matters

A1C, or glycated hemoglobin, provides an average picture of your blood sugar levels over the past 2-3 months. Elevated A1C levels indicate poor blood sugar control, increasing the risk of developing serious complications such as heart disease, kidney disease, nerve damage (neuropathy), and eye damage (retinopathy). | A1C Level | Interpretation | Action | |------------|-----------------------------------|----------------------------------------------------------------------------| | Below 5.7% | Normal | Maintain healthy habits. | | 5.7% - 6.4% | Prediabetes | Implement lifestyle changes: diet, exercise, weight management. | | 6.5% or higher | Diabetes | Consult with your healthcare provider for a comprehensive treatment plan. |

1. Embrace a Low-Glycemic Index (GI) Diet

The glycemic index (GI) measures how quickly foods raise your blood sugar levels. Choosing foods with a low GI can help stabilize your blood sugar and lower your A1C.

What to Eat

  • Non-starchy Vegetables: Broccoli, spinach, kale, cauliflower, cucumbers, lettuce, and bell peppers have a low GI and provide essential nutrients.
  • Lean Proteins: Chicken, turkey, fish, beans, lentils, and tofu have a minimal impact on blood sugar.
  • Healthy Fats: Avocados, nuts, seeds, olive oil, and fatty fish help improve insulin sensitivity.
  • Whole Grains (in moderation): Opt for whole grains like quinoa, brown rice, and oats over refined grains like white bread and white rice.
  • Fruits (in moderation): Berries, apples, pears, and citrus fruits are lower in GI compared to tropical fruits like bananas and mangoes.

Foods to Limit or Avoid

  • Sugary Drinks: Soda, juice, sweetened teas, and energy drinks cause rapid blood sugar spikes.
  • Processed Foods: These often contain hidden sugars, unhealthy fats, and refined carbohydrates.
  • Refined Grains: White bread, white rice, and pastries are quickly digested, leading to rapid blood sugar increases.
  • High-Sugar Fruits: Limit consumption of high-sugar fruits like bananas, grapes, and mangoes.

Practical Example

Instead of starting your day with sugary cereal, try a breakfast of scrambled eggs with spinach and a side of berries. This will provide protein, healthy fats, and fiber to keep you feeling full and help regulate your blood sugar levels throughout the morning.


2. Prioritize Regular Physical Activity

Exercise is a powerful tool for managing blood sugar and lowering your A1C. It helps your body use insulin more effectively and allows your cells to take up glucose from the blood for energy.

Types of Exercise

  • Aerobic Exercise: Activities like brisk walking, running, cycling, swimming, and dancing increase your heart rate and improve cardiovascular health. Aim for at least 150 minutes of moderate-intensity aerobic exercise per week.
  • Strength Training: Lifting weights or using resistance bands helps build muscle mass, which increases insulin sensitivity. Aim for at least two strength-training sessions per week.
  • High-Intensity Interval Training (HIIT): Short bursts of intense exercise followed by brief recovery periods can be highly effective for improving blood sugar control.

How Exercise Lowers A1C

When you exercise, your muscles contract and use glucose as fuel. This process helps lower blood sugar levels. Regular exercise also increases the number of insulin receptors on your cells, making them more responsive to insulin.

| Type of Exercise | Benefits | Example | |------------------|----------------------------------------------------------------------|------------------------------------------------------------------------| | Aerobic | Improves cardiovascular health, lowers blood sugar, burns calories | 30-minute brisk walk, cycling for 45 minutes | | Strength Training | Builds muscle mass, increases insulin sensitivity | Lifting weights 2-3 times per week, bodyweight exercises | | HIIT | Efficiently improves blood sugar control, boosts metabolism | Sprinting for 30 seconds followed by 60 seconds of rest, repeated 10 times |

Practical Tips

  • Start small: If you're new to exercise, begin with short, low-intensity activities and gradually increase the duration and intensity.
  • Find an activity you enjoy: This will make it easier to stick with your exercise routine long-term.
  • Incorporate activity into your daily routine: Take the stairs instead of the elevator, walk during your lunch break, or bike to work.

3. Manage Stress Levels Effectively

Chronic stress can wreak havoc on your blood sugar levels. When you're stressed, your body releases hormones like cortisol and adrenaline, which can increase blood sugar and make it harder for insulin to work effectively.

Stress Management Techniques

  • Mindfulness Meditation: Practicing mindfulness can help you become more aware of your thoughts and feelings, allowing you to respond to stress in a more balanced way.
  • Deep Breathing Exercises: These techniques can calm your nervous system and lower your heart rate and blood pressure.
  • Yoga: Yoga combines physical postures, breathing exercises, and meditation to promote relaxation and reduce stress.
  • Spending Time in Nature: Studies show that spending time in nature can lower stress hormones and improve overall well-being.
  • Hobbies: Engaging in activities you enjoy, such as reading, gardening, or painting, can help you relax and de-stress.

How Stress Impacts Blood Sugar

Stress hormones trigger the release of glucose from the liver, leading to elevated blood sugar levels. Over time, chronic stress can contribute to insulin resistance and increase your risk of developing type 2 diabetes.

Practical Example

Take 10 minutes each day to practice mindfulness meditation. Find a quiet space, sit comfortably, and focus on your breath. When your mind wanders, gently redirect your attention back to your breath.


4. Ensure Adequate Sleep

Sleep deprivation can disrupt your hormones, including insulin and cortisol, leading to impaired blood sugar control. Aim for 7-9 hours of quality sleep per night.

Tips for Improving Sleep

  • Establish a Regular Sleep Schedule: Go to bed and wake up at the same time each day, even on weekends.
  • Create a Relaxing Bedtime Routine: Take a warm bath, read a book, or listen to calming music before bed.
  • Optimize Your Sleep Environment: Make sure your bedroom is dark, quiet, and cool.
  • Avoid Caffeine and Alcohol Before Bed: These substances can interfere with your sleep.
  • Limit Screen Time Before Bed: The blue light emitted from electronic devices can suppress melatonin production, making it harder to fall asleep.

The Sleep-Blood Sugar Connection

Lack of sleep can increase insulin resistance, making it harder for your body to use insulin effectively. Example Routine

Start by setting a consistent bedtime and wake-up time. Create a relaxing bedtime routine that includes a warm bath and reading a book. Avoid screens and caffeine for at least two hours before bed.


5. Consider Specific Supplements

While supplements should not replace a healthy diet and lifestyle, some may help support blood sugar control. Always consult with your doctor before starting any new supplement regimen, especially if you are already taking medications.

Helpful Supplements

  • Cinnamon: Some studies suggest that cinnamon may improve insulin sensitivity and lower blood sugar levels.
  • Chromium: This mineral plays a role in insulin signaling and glucose metabolism.
  • Berberine: Berberine is a compound found in several plants and has been shown to lower blood sugar, improve insulin sensitivity, and reduce A1C levels. Use with caution and under medical supervision, as it can interact with medications.
  • Magnesium: Low magnesium levels are associated with insulin resistance and type 2 diabetes.
  • Alpha-Lipoic Acid (ALA): ALA is an antioxidant that may improve insulin sensitivity and reduce nerve damage associated with diabetes.

Important Considerations

Supplements are not a quick fix and should be used in conjunction with a healthy diet and lifestyle. It's essential to choose high-quality supplements from reputable brands and to be aware of potential side effects and interactions with other medications.

6. Stay Hydrated

Drinking enough water is essential for overall health and plays a role in blood sugar management. Dehydration can lead to higher blood sugar concentrations.

How Water Helps

  • Flushing Out Excess Glucose: Water helps your kidneys flush out excess glucose through urine.
  • Improving Circulation: Staying hydrated supports healthy circulation, which is important for delivering nutrients and insulin to your cells.
  • Reducing Sugar Cravings: Sometimes thirst can be mistaken for hunger or sugar cravings. Drinking water can help curb these cravings.

Practical Tips

  • Carry a Water Bottle: Keep a reusable water bottle with you and refill it throughout the day.
  • Drink Before Meals: Drinking water before meals can help you feel fuller and reduce your food intake.
  • Choose Water Over Sugary Drinks: Opt for water instead of soda, juice, or sweetened beverages.
  • Infuse Your Water: Add slices of lemon, cucumber, or berries to make your water more flavorful.

Recommended Intake

The general recommendation is to drink at least eight glasses of water per day. However, your individual needs may vary depending on your activity level, climate, and overall health. Pay attention to your body's thirst cues and drink water whenever you feel thirsty.


7. Monitor Your Blood Sugar Regularly

Regular blood sugar monitoring is crucial for understanding how your body responds to different foods, activities, and stressors. It allows you to make informed decisions about your diet and lifestyle and helps you track your progress in lowering your A1C.

Methods of Monitoring

  • Finger-Prick Blood Glucose Meter: This is the most common method of blood sugar monitoring. You use a small device to prick your finger and apply a drop of blood to a test strip, which is then inserted into the meter to read your blood sugar level.
  • Continuous Glucose Monitor (CGM): A CGM is a small device that is inserted under your skin and continuously measures your blood sugar levels throughout the day and night. It provides real-time data and can alert you to highs and lows, allowing you to take proactive steps to manage your blood sugar.

How to Use Blood Sugar Data

Record your blood sugar readings in a logbook or app, along with information about your meals, activities, and any medications you are taking. This data can help you identify patterns and trends and adjust your lifestyle accordingly. Share your blood sugar data with your healthcare provider, who can use it to fine-tune your treatment plan.

Target Ranges

Your healthcare provider can help you determine your individual target blood sugar ranges. However, general guidelines are:

  • Fasting Blood Sugar: 80-130 mg/dL
  • Two Hours After Meals: Less than 180 mg/dL

Example Scenario

After a meal, you notice your blood sugar spikes above your target range. By reviewing your food log, you realize that the meal contained a high amount of refined carbohydrates. You can use this information to adjust your future meals by choosing lower-GI alternatives.
